  • New England Pirate Museum is located at 274 Derby St. near Pickering Wharf.
  • The museum tour takes you through a colonial seaport village, with recreated dockside,

aboard a pirate ship and through an eighty foot cave as you learn more about the notorious pirates of New England.

  • Stories of famous pirates from this area, such as Captain Kidd and Blackbeard are highlighted on the 20 - 30 minute tour.
